Samarinda - In the framework of implementing Action for Change in the Administrator Leadership Training (PKA) series, the East Kalimantan Province Bappeda held an initial coordination meeting on Monday (29/07). The main agenda of the meeting was a discussion of the preparation of a Draft Governor's Regulation regarding procedures for submitting and reviewing aspiration proposals in the preparation of Regional Government Work Plans (RKPD). The meeting was held in the Propeda Meeting Room, and was attended by all heads of fields, functional planners/team leaders, as well as field staff P2EPD.
The two main things discussed were the explanation of the action implementation plan and the formation of an Effective Change Action Team. This team will prepare a regulatory instrument in the form of a Draft Gubernatorial Regulation, as a solution to problems that often arise related to aligning proposed aspirations from DPRD, district/city, and community groups into RKPD and APBD documents. implement the process of internalizing proposed aspirations into the RKPD, in accordance with participatory, political, technocratic, top-down and bottom-up planning approaches as mandated in Minister of Home Affairs Regulation Number 86 of 2017 and in line with priority development targets.
This action targeting the preparation of the initial Gubernatorial Draft document and the formation of an Effective Team capable of coordinating the implementation of actions collaboratively. Apart from that, this action aims to increase understanding of the flow of conveying aspirations of DPRD leadership, the flow of conveying bottom-up aspiration proposals by Regency/City Bappeda, as well as verification and validation mechanisms related to aspiration proposals by regional officials.
Through this change action, The process of conveying and reviewing aspirations is expected to be more systematic, measurable and in accordance with regulations. So, submitted proposals can be more easily internalized in the RKPD and have a real impact on regional development.
